IMPROVEMENTS RELATING TO NUCLEAR REACTOR FUEL ELEMENTS

A method of closing the end of a tubular fuel-element can containing fissile material and filler gas is patented. The can is closed by an end plug, which is an interference fit in the bore of the can. The plug is cooled until it can be inserted in the can. When the plug becomes the same temperature as the can, it seals the can and prevents gas from leaking in or out. The can is then permanently sealed by welding the joint between the plug and the can. In one method of carrying out the invention, the can is evacuated and filled with helium at low pressure while the end plug is being cooled. (M.P.G.)
